Transaction 5cad2e23961bf9c445112a23acdff71dee1721ab6fa6c5e53068aebe94df90df

2 Input
1 Outputs
  • 5cad2e23961bf9c445112a23acdff71dee1721ab6fa6c5e53068aebe94df90df:0
  • value  143009
    address  3MkPZFYnBAvebVSFHCPUxVBxNeXiCK8T34